Chicago To Flirt With 80s On Friday; Cooler Weekend, And Rain Saturday

CHICAGO (CBS) -- Temperatures have been soaring across Chicago all morning, and could reach a high of around 80 by Friday afternoon, but more rain is in store this weekend before we get to Mother's Day.

The official temperature in Chicago shortly before 10 a.m. was 63 degrees, nearly 20 degrees warmer than it was at midnight, when it was about 45 degrees.

Temperatures could reach the 80s in parts of the Chicago area on Friday, though it will be slightly cooler by the lake.

This weekend will be a bit cooler, as well, with highs in the upper 60s on Saturday and Sunday.

There also is a chance for a thunderstorm on Saturday, but skies should be clear for most of Mother's Day, before more showers could move in Sunday night.

Next week could be a wet one, with chances for rain most of the day Monday, and a possible thunderstorm on Tuesday. Wednesday has only a slight chance of showers, but rain is more likely again at the end of the week.

The good news is next week's temperatures should be much better than this week, with highs in the mid 60s all week, and lows in the mid to upper 50s at night.
